ArcelorMittal approved for Canadian iron ore mine acquisition

Tuesday, 14 December 2010 02:09:02 (GMT+3)   |  
       

ArcelorMittal announced Monday that the Commissioner of Competition under the Competition Act Canada has issued a "no action" letter to ArcelorMittal confirming that the Commissioner of Competition does not intend to challenge ArcelorMittal's acquisition of Baffinland Iron Mines Corporation in respect of its offer to acquire all of Baffinland's outstanding common shares and all outstanding Baffinland common share purchase warrants governed by the warrant indenture dated January 31, 2007 and waving the notification requirement with respect to the transaction. This constitutes compliance with the requirements for Competition Act approval under the Offer.

ArcelorMittal also confirmed today that it has previously received notification from Industry Canada that the offer is not subject to review under the Investment Canada Act and has confirmed that no notification or approval in connection with the offer is required under the Canada Transportation Act. As a result, there are no further conditions of the offer with respect to regulatory approvals outstanding.
